Montenegro has abruptly suspended visa-free entry for Turkish citizens, a move that has triggered immediate repercussions in air travel between the two countries. Following the decision, Pegasus Airlines announced cancellations of several flights to Montenegro, disrupting travel plans and raising questions about the evolving diplomatic relations. This development underscores growing tensions and poses challenges for tourism and bilateral connectivity in the region.
